Full-Time Primary Supply Teacher (QTS) - Kettering Location: Kettering, Northamptonshire Job Type: Full-Time Supply Salary: Competitive daily rates (dependent on experience) Start Date: September 2026, with immediate opportunities available Looking for the flexibility of supply teaching without sacrificing consistency? If you're a qualified Primary Teacher with QTS, we'd love to hear from you. We're working in partnership with 48 welcoming primary schools across five Multi-Academy Trusts in and around Kettering, giving you access to regular, full-time supply opportunities in supportive school environments. Whether you're an experienced teacher looking for greater work-life balance or an Early Career Teacher (ECT) keen to build confidence across a variety of settings, we'll help you find placements that suit your experience, preferences, and career goals. Why join us? Consistent full-time work with the flexibility that supply teaching offers. Access to 48 partner primary schools, providing a wide variety of teaching opportunities. The chance to build relationships with local schools and secure repeat bookings. A dedicated education consultant who takes the time to understand what you're looking for. Competitive daily rates, paid weekly. Ongoing CPD and professional development opportunities. Many of our supply teachers go on to secure long-term and permanent roles within our partner schools. We're looking for teachers who have: Qualified Teacher Status (QTS) or an equivalent recognised teaching qualification. Recent UK primary teaching experience. Strong classroom management skills and a positive, adaptable approach. An Enhanced DBS registered on the Update Service (or willingness to obtain one). The right to work in the UK.
